ORDINANCE NO. 98- 26 <br />PAG E TWO <br />SECTION 2. That Council finds that the appropriation is necessary for public <br />street purposes and that the Village has been unable to agree on the fair market <br />value with the owners/persons in possession and persons having an interest of <br />record in the property. <br />SECTION 3. That the Director of Law is herein and hereby authorized and <br />directed to prepare and file a complaint for appropriation in a court of competent <br />jurisdiction, to attach a statement of the value of the property appropriated together <br />with damages, if any, to the residue as determined by the Village, and to deposit the <br />funds in the amount of $110,000.00 with the Petition to the Probate Court, and to <br />have a jury empaneled to assess the compensation and damages, if any, to be paid <br />for the property. <br />SECTION 4. The Council finds and determines that all formal actions of this <br />Council relating to the adoption of this Ordinance have been taken at open meetings <br />of this Council; and that deliberations of this Council and of its committees, resulting <br />in such formal action, took place in meetings open to the public, in compliance with <br />all statutory requirements including the requirements of Section 121.22 of the Ohio <br />Revised Code. <br />SECTION 5. This Ordinance is hereby declared to be an emergency measure <br />immediately necessary for the health, safety and welfare of the residents of Mayfield <br />Village, Ohio and for the further reasons that time is of the essence both to act, to <br />protect, and obtain the property for a public street construction, and to obtain <br />acquisition funding.
